Selectarc CuNi30
This Selectarc CuNi30 electrode is a basic coated copper nickel electrode designed for joining CuNi-alloys with up to 30% Ni and for surfacing the final layer on CuNi70/30 clad steel. The resulting weld metal exhibits resistance against seawater. It’s suitable for use in all positions except vertical down, offering easy slag removal and regular weld beads. The electrode is composed of CuNi30Mn2FeTi and is compliant with AWS A5.6 : ECuNi, DIN 1733 : EL-CuNi30Mn, and ISO 17777 : E Cu 7158.
This electrode is primarily used in shipbuilding, oil refineries, and desalination plants. Welding instructions recommend a current of 55-75A for 2.5x300mm, 80-100A for 3.2x350mm, and 110-130A for 4.0x350mm electrodes. Post-weld heat treatment involves redrying the weld at 200-250°C for 2 hours. It’s crucial to maintain interpass temperatures below 150°C and use Selectarc Ni190 as an intermediate layer when welding on steel.
